forked from BigfootDev/flatbuffers
Simplify and fix TypeScript compilation output (#7815)
* Simplify and fix TypeScript compilation output * Revert deps upgrade
This commit is contained in:
12
package.json
12
package.json
@@ -11,18 +11,6 @@
|
|||||||
],
|
],
|
||||||
"main": "js/flatbuffers.js",
|
"main": "js/flatbuffers.js",
|
||||||
"module": "mjs/flatbuffers.js",
|
"module": "mjs/flatbuffers.js",
|
||||||
"exports": {
|
|
||||||
".": {
|
|
||||||
"node": {
|
|
||||||
"import": "./mjs/flatbuffers.js",
|
|
||||||
"require": "./js/flatbuffers.js"
|
|
||||||
},
|
|
||||||
"default": "./js/flatbuffers.js"
|
|
||||||
},
|
|
||||||
"./js/flexbuffers.js": {
|
|
||||||
"default": "./js/flexbuffers.js"
|
|
||||||
}
|
|
||||||
},
|
|
||||||
"directories": {
|
"directories": {
|
||||||
"doc": "docs",
|
"doc": "docs",
|
||||||
"test": "tests"
|
"test": "tests"
|
||||||
|
|||||||
@@ -126,7 +126,9 @@ NODE_CMD = ["node"]
|
|||||||
|
|
||||||
print("Running TypeScript Tests...")
|
print("Running TypeScript Tests...")
|
||||||
check_call(NODE_CMD + ["JavaScriptTest"])
|
check_call(NODE_CMD + ["JavaScriptTest"])
|
||||||
check_call(NODE_CMD + ["JavaScriptTestv1.cjs", "./monster_test_generated.cjs"])
|
|
||||||
check_call(NODE_CMD + ["JavaScriptUnionVectorTest"])
|
check_call(NODE_CMD + ["JavaScriptUnionVectorTest"])
|
||||||
check_call(NODE_CMD + ["JavaScriptFlexBuffersTest"])
|
check_call(NODE_CMD + ["JavaScriptFlexBuffersTest"])
|
||||||
check_call(NODE_CMD + ["JavaScriptComplexArraysTest"])
|
check_call(NODE_CMD + ["JavaScriptComplexArraysTest"])
|
||||||
|
|
||||||
|
print("Running old v1 TypeScript Tests...")
|
||||||
|
check_call(NODE_CMD + ["JavaScriptTestv1.cjs", "./monster_test_generated.cjs"])
|
||||||
|
|||||||
@@ -1,7 +1,7 @@
|
|||||||
{
|
{
|
||||||
"compilerOptions": {
|
"compilerOptions": {
|
||||||
"target": "ES2020",
|
"target": "es2020",
|
||||||
"module": "CommonJS",
|
"module": "commonjs",
|
||||||
"lib": ["ES2020", "DOM"],
|
"lib": ["ES2020", "DOM"],
|
||||||
"declaration": true,
|
"declaration": true,
|
||||||
"outDir": "./js",
|
"outDir": "./js",
|
||||||
|
|||||||
@@ -1,7 +1,7 @@
|
|||||||
{
|
{
|
||||||
"compilerOptions": {
|
"compilerOptions": {
|
||||||
"target": "ES2020",
|
"target": "es2020",
|
||||||
"module": "NodeNext",
|
"module": "es2020",
|
||||||
"lib": ["ES2020", "DOM"],
|
"lib": ["ES2020", "DOM"],
|
||||||
"declaration": true,
|
"declaration": true,
|
||||||
"outDir": "./mjs",
|
"outDir": "./mjs",
|
||||||
|
|||||||
@@ -1169,4 +1169,4 @@ yallist@^4.0.0:
|
|||||||
yocto-queue@^0.1.0:
|
yocto-queue@^0.1.0:
|
||||||
version "0.1.0"
|
version "0.1.0"
|
||||||
resolved "https://registry.yarnpkg.com/yocto-queue/-/yocto-queue-0.1.0.tgz#0294eb3dee05028d31ee1a5fa2c556a6aaf10a1b"
|
resolved "https://registry.yarnpkg.com/yocto-queue/-/yocto-queue-0.1.0.tgz#0294eb3dee05028d31ee1a5fa2c556a6aaf10a1b"
|
||||||
integrity sha512-rVksvsnNCdJ/ohGc6xgPwyN8eheCxsiLM8mxuE/t/mOVqJewPuO1miLpTHQiRgTKCLexL4MeAFVagts7HmNZ2Q==
|
integrity sha512-rVksvsnNCdJ/ohGc6xgPwyN8eheCxsiLM8mxuE/t/mOVqJewPuO1miLpTHQiRgTKCLexL4MeAFVagts7HmNZ2Q==
|
||||||
Reference in New Issue
Block a user